The book "Halimun" originates from agrarian conflicts in Indonesia, packaged in a fictional form. Besides documenting cases occurring in society, "Halimun" seeks to summarize the experiences, reflections, and collective learnings of civil society movements with farmers. This book is crucial to read, as it opens up a critical understanding of the roots of agrarian problems, the difficult path taken in the struggle, and its relevance to the current situation in Indonesia. To commemorate Farmers' Day, HuMa is publishing this book with the aim of strengthening knowledge, expanding public discourse, and encouraging dialogue on a just agrarian future. The launch, held at Kios Ojo Keos on September 29, 2025, is expected to serve as a meeting place for ideas and solidarity, connecting the book's contents with the current socio-political context.
